GANZER IS COUGS' OFFENSIVE WEAPON
Junior outside hitter Meagan Ganzer (Black Diamond, Wash.) leads the Pac-10 with a 5.60 kills per set average (2nd nationally) and 6.24 points per set...Ganzer has tallied three 30-point matches this season...has 710 career kills...Ganzer and the Cougars have seen the NCAA No. 1 offensive player, Tulsa's Tyler Henderson (6.41 kps and 7.05 pps).

COUGAR COACHING STAFF
Head Coach Andrew Palileo is in his third season at WSU...returned Cougars to NCAA Championship tournament in 2009...Palileo has a 34-38 overall record at WSU, and a 14-year career record of 273-179...named 2009 Pac-10 Conference Coach of the Year after guiding the Cougars to their first winning season (18-13) since 2002, with six league wins, the most since 2002...only one loss came to unranked team. associate head coach Brian Lamppa (third season)...assistant coach Jennifer Fry (first season)...Kara Kiefer, coordinator of operations (second season)...Tina Martin, volunteer coach (second season).
